Fire razes former governor’s residence in Abuja
A fire has destroyed four of the five three-bedroom flats at a residential property on Nelson Mandela Street, Asokoro, Abuja.
Reports indicate the blaze began from solar panels on the roof of one building before spreading to the neighboring units.
The residence belongs to former Zamfara State governor, Senator Ahmed Yerima. Authorities confirmed that the fire started around 1:00 p.m.
No casualties were reported, but personal belongings including furniture, clothing, and food were lost in the fire.
Emergency responders from the Federal Emergency Management Department, Federal Fire Service, FCT Fire Service, National Emergency Management Agency, and the FCT Police quickly arrived at the scene and contained the fire.
